A friend brags that she expects to earn a return of 10.25 on her portfolio with a beta of 0.825.
 
  Can you match her performance with Stock X (12 return and a beta of 1.1 ) and the risk free asset that earns a 5 return? With what portfolio weights?
  A) Yes, 0.75 Stock X and 0.25 Risk Free Asset
  B) Yes, 0.25 Stock X and 0.75 Risk Free Asset
  C) Yes, 0.5 Stock X and 0.5 Risk Free Asset
  D) No

Question 2

Your uncle offers you a stream of payments whose present value, today, is 62,000. There are 15 equal annual payments in the stream. The first payment in the stream occurs seven years from today.
 
  If the interest rate is 14, then what is the value of each payment?
  A) 22,156.40
  B) 19,435.43
  C) 25,258.29
  D) 28,794.45
  E) 10,094.16

Cutaneous mucormycosis is a rare fungal infection that has been fatal in at least 29% of cases, and in as many as 83% of cases, depending on the patient's health prior to infection. It has occurred often after natural disasters such as tornados, and early treatment is essential.

Vaccines cause herd immunity. If the majority of people in a community have been vaccinated against a disease, an unvaccinated person is less likely to get the disease since others are less likely to become sick from it and spread the disease.

Coca-Cola originally used coca leaves and caffeine from the African kola nut. It was advertised as a therapeutic agent and "pickerupper." Eventually, its formulation was changed, and the coca leaves were removed because of the effects of regulation on cocaine-related products.
